Skip to main content (Press Enter).
US Army Corps of Engineers
Hydrologic Engineering Center
®
About
History
Mission Statement
Organizational Chart
Fact Sheets
Newsletters
Software
CWMS
HEC-DSS
HEC-DSSVue
HEC-EFM
HEC-EFM Plotter
HEC-EFMSim
HEC-FDA
HEC-FIA
HEC-GeoEFM
HEC-GeoRAS
HEC-HMS
HEC-MetVue
HEC-RAS
HEC-ResSim
HEC-RPT
HEC-RTS
HEC-SSP
HEC-WAT
National Structure Inventory
Water Quality
Support Policy
Terms and Conditions for Use
Beta Software User Agreement
Distribution Policy
Publications
USACE Publications
IWR Publications
HEC Publications
Other Publications
Training
Training Hub
PROSPECT
YouTube
Visitors
Links
Contact
Home
>
software
>
hec-ras
>
download
HEC-RAS
Select...
About HEC-RAS
HEC-RAS 2025 Alpha
Features
Downloads
Documentation
Training
Known Issues
Bug Report
Suggestions
Collaborators
Support Policy
About HEC-RAS
HEC-RAS 2025 Alpha
Features
Downloads
Documentation
Training
Known Issues
Bug Report
Suggestions
Collaborators
Support Policy
HEC-RAS has been developed for the U.S. Army Corps of Engineers (USACE). However, software developed at the Hydrologic Engineering Center is made available to the public whenever appropriate. Use is not restricted and individuals outside of USACE may use the program without charge. HEC will not provide user assistance or support for this software to non-USACE users. Downloading this software indicates full acceptance of your responsibility in the use of this program. Please see the
distribution policy
for more details.
HEC-RAS 7.0 Windows
The setup package includes HEC-RAS 7.0.
Primary Download Site:
Download
HEC-RAS 7.0 Setup Package (184 MB) [
Release Notes
]
Alternate Download Site:
Download
HEC-RAS 7.0 Setup Package (184 MB) [
Release Notes
]
Supported Operating Systems:
Windows 10/11 64-bit
HEC-RAS 7.0 Windows + Linux:
This HEC-RAS 7.0 Windows setup package includes Linux compiled compute engines. Windows Subsystem for Linux (WSL) must be installed to run the Linux enginnes on Windows PCs. However, the overhead in initiating WSL processes makes for longer computation times when compared to the native Windows engines. See the
New Features
page for more information.
Primary Download Site:
Download
HEC-RAS 7.0 with Linux Setup Package (326 MB) [
Release Notes
]
Alternate Download Site:
Download
HEC-RAS 7.0 with Linux Setup Package (326 MB) [
Release Notes
]
Supported Operating Systems:
Windows 10/11 64-bit
Linux (compute engines only)
HEC-RAS 7.0 Example Projects:
This file contains all of the HEC-RAS example projects.
Download
HEC-RAS 7.0 Example Projects (407 MB)
HEC-RAS Archived Versions Windows:
Archived Versions:
Download
HEC-RAS 6.7 Beta 5 Setup Package (195 MB) [
Release Notes
]
Download
HEC-RAS 6.7 Beta 4a Setup Package (193 MB) [
Release Notes
]
Download
HEC-RAS 6.7 Beta 3 Setup Package (193 MB) [
Release Notes
]
Download
HEC-RAS 6.7 Beta 2 Setup Package (193 MB) [
Release Notes
]
Download
HEC-RAS 6.7 Beta Setup Package (203 MB) [
Release Notes
]
Download
HEC-RAS 6.6 Setup Package (209 MB) [
Release Notes
]
Download
HEC-RAS 6.5 Setup Package (203 MB) [
Release Notes
]
Download
HEC-RAS 6.4.1 (Primary) Setup Package (205 MB) [
Release Notes
]
Download
HEC-RAS 6.3.1 (Primary) Setup Package (205 MB) [
Release Notes
]
Download
HEC-RAS 6.3.1 (Alternate) Setup Package (205 MB) [
Release Notes
]
Download
HEC-RAS 6.3 Setup Package (201 MB) [
Release Notes
]
Download
HEC-RAS 6.2 Setup Package (201 MB) [
Release Notes
]
Download
HEC-RAS 6.1 Setup Package and Documentation (336 MB) [
Release Notes
]
Download
HEC-RAS 6.0 Setup Package, Documentation, and Example Data sets (729 MB) [
Release Notes
]
Download
HEC-RAS 5.0.7 Setup Package Documentation, and Example Data sets (691 MB) [
Release Notes
]
Download
HEC-RAS 5.0.7 Setup Package and Documentation (385 MB) [
Release Notes
]
Download
HEC-RAS 5.0.6 Setup Package Documentation, and Example Data sets (659 MB)
Download
HEC-RAS 5.0.6 Setup Package and Documentation (358 MB)
Download
HEC-RAS 5.0.5 Setup Package Documentation, and Example Data sets (715 MB)
Download
HEC-RAS 5.0.5 Setup Package and Documentation (414 MB)
Download
HEC-RAS 5.0.4 Setup Package Documentation, and Example Data sets (715 MB)
Download
HEC-RAS 5.0.4 Setup Package and Documentation (414 MB)
Download
HEC-RAS 5.0.3 Setup Package Documentation, and Example Data sets (525 MB)
Download
HEC-RAS 5.0.3 Setup Package and Documentation (202 MB)
Download>
HEC-RAS 5.0.1 Setup Package Documentation, and Example Data sets (525 MB)
Download
HEC-RAS 5.0.1 Setup Package and Documentation (202 MB)
Download>
HEC-RAS 5.0 Setup Package Documentation, and Example Data sets (525 MB)
Download
HEC-RAS 5.0 Setup Package and Documentation (202 MB)
Download
HEC-RAS 4.1 (49.7 MB)
Download
HEC-RAS 4.0 (45.4 MB)
Download
HEC-RAS 4.0 Beta (35.6 MB)
Download
HEC-RAS 3.1.3 (39.7 MB)
Download
HEC-RAS 3.1.2 (44.6 MB)
Download
HEC-RAS 3.1.1 (19 MB)
Download
HEC-RAS 3.0 (24.5 MB)
Download
HEC-RAS 2.2 (8 MB)
Download
Visit RAS 2025 Alpha page for download
Supported Operating Systems:
Windows 10/11 64-bit
HEC-RAS Tiles Server (64-bit):
Download
HEC-RAS Tiles Server (14.2 MB)
HEC-RAS Tiles Server Instructions